How to Share and Manage Resources with your Clients and Team
What are Resources?
With resources, neumind becomes a digital resource for rehab available anytime a client needs them, no more lost worksheets or forgotten ring binders.
Resources are digital documents, educational links, or custom text that you can share directly with clients through the Neumind app. Common examples include:
- Rehabilitation booklets
- Educational links about brain injuries or specific conditions
- Homework sheets or exercises
- Instructional videos (e.g., using household appliances or completing exercises)
Supported Resource Types
Currently supported resource types include:
Supported File Types | Examples |
PDF documents (.pdf) | Documents, treatment guidelines, exercise handouts |
Images (.png, .jpg, .jpeg) | Pictures taken during therapy sessions, visual aids & prompts, diagrams and formulations |
Video (.gif) | Instructional videos, therapy exercises, mnemonics |
Website URLs | YouTube videos, contact information, online forms or surveys (e.g. google forms) |
Note: Word documents aren't currently supported but can be exported as PDFs. Additionally, for videos, we recommend uploading them to YouTube and sharing as a URL link.
How to Upload and Share a Resource
- Navigate to the Resources section on your dashboard.
- Click "Upload a new Document" or "Add a new Link".
- Select the file type (PDF, URL, or custom text).
- Upload the file or enter the link/text.
It will now show in the resources list - only you will be able to view it currently. Click the three dots under 'Action' to share it with clients, your team and edit the title and description:
Sharing with a client and the team
You can choose to share with a single client or multiple clients (though you will need to share each resource with one client at a time). You can also choose whether or not the wider clinical team linked to neumind will see this:
When you share with a client you will be able to add a title and description, and decide if you want to notify the client that you have shared this resource:
Note: Only professionals can upload resources.
Managing Team vs. Client-Specific Resources
- General Resources (Team): You may want to share materials like handbooks or general educational content with the whole team. This allows you to easily manage, update, and distribute these materials to new clients.
- Client-Specific Resources: You may also have uploads that are specific to one client's rehabilitation like individual homework sheets, session photos, or customised guidance. You can set these to "Only Me" and just share with that client only unless it is relevant to the broader team (add a note to clarify intended use if sharing broadly).
Viewing Resources in the App
Clients access shared resources through their Neumind app, visible in their dedicated "Resources" tab.
External Practitioners and Family Members
External practitioners and family members added to a client’s group (not part of an enterprise subscription) can view and manage resources shared with that specific client only. They cannot access your team's broader resources.
Note: Clearly label resources intended for specific clients to prevent confusion within the team.
Common Questions & Tips
What if my file type isn’t supported?
You can:
- Convert documents to PDF format.
- Host videos externally (e.g., YouTube) and share as a link.
- Use services like Google Docs or SharePoint and share as URLs.
Best Practices for Resource Management:
- Regularly update resources to ensure information remains current.
- Use consistent naming conventions for clarity.
- Clearly label client-specific resources.
